§ 10-7E-9 — Board; powers and duties

New Mexico·Ch. 10 Public Officers and Employees·Art. 7E Public Employee Bargaining

A. The board or a local board shall promulgate rules necessary to accomplish and perform its functions and duties as established in the Public Employee Bargaining Act, including the establishment of procedures for:

(1)the designation of appropriate bargaining units;
(2)the selection, certification and decertification of exclusive representatives; and (3) the filing of, hearing on and determination of complaints of prohibited practices. B. The board or a local board shall:
(1)hold hearings and make inquiries necessary to carry out its functions and duties;
